Life Up In Smoke [Life Up In Smoke 01]

What happens when all you ever wanted is not enough? What do you do when the thing that gives you meaning and satisfaction goes up in smoke? The Old Testament book of Ecclesiastes forces us to look at our futile attempts to find meaning and satisfaction. It pokes holes in our logic, unmasks our false pretenses, and forces us to consider things we would rather not. But after deconstructing our hopeless attempts to find meaning, the book of Ecclesiastes offers us the one thing that can truly satisfy.Sermon Notes: https://www.bible.com/events/4888253822.05.01

The Samaritan Woman at the Well [Word Made Flesh 11]

It is easy to miss, in our polarized world, that Jesus seems to have intentionally drawn together people from across ideologies and cultures of the world to be worshippers. Jesus is not after ideologies. He is after worship in spirit and truth. This is Jesus’ language for a new heart that only the Spirit can give, a new obedience to the truth that Jesus is Lord of all. Does Jesus have our worship? This is something, whether we have followed Jesus for a long time, or we are considering him for the first time, that we have to ask ourselves. Jesus’ offer of living water comes at a price: you have to worship him alone, even at the expense of the culture, politics, ideologies, that have shaped you. Sermon Notes: https://www.bible.com/events/4885928422.03.20
